The trial of eleven Activists charged under the Public Order Act in relation to an occupation of Bertie Ahern's office in March 2000 begins on Monday 11th February. Link above has information and pictures of an earlier protest. Mainstream media are ignoring upcoming trial. A protest will take place at the court on Monday: Protest at the Courts Support the activists at start of their trial Monday 11th February at 10.15 am Metropolitan District Court (Old Richmond Hospital), North Brunswick St., Dublin 7 Please Support - Fighting Racism is not a Crime. read full story / add a comment
